Horrible waitstaff, even worse hostess

by brutusvladimir

I agree with everyone who has complained about the service. Been there 3 times -- restaurant, patio, and lounge upstairs -- and the service has been horrible or mediocre at best. Rude staff and even worse hostess. Despite ordering appetizers, drinks, entrees, and desserts, we were told to leave because we had been there over 2 hours.

Why are people still going here when the service is so awful? There are lots of places in LA and Culver City w/good food and good service. Don't waste your time here w/ok food and horrible service.

Poor Service

by califoodi

I've been to Rush Street 3 times.

- August 21, 2008 I went with a large group on a week night for happy hour. No complaints. Good food, drinks and service.

- November 28, 2008 I went to Rush Street with one friend. Granted, it was a busy night. We were able to get a table on the upstairs patio. We waited 20 minutes and no one even came by to give us menus. I went inside to try and order drinks from the bar. The bartender told me that I couldn't stand where the waiters place orders. That was fine, so I walked over to the other side of the bar where she proceeded to ignore me for the next 10 minutes. After 30 minutes of being ignored we left and went next door to Gyenari's and had a great time with good food and prompt service.

- January 26, 2009 I went to Rush Street with another friend hoping that my last experience was a fluke. On a Monday night at 5:30pm, it was not croweded at all. We were seated immediately downstairs and given menus. 15 minutes later no one came by to find out if we were ready to order, take our drink order or even offer us water. Then another party of four was seated right next to us and their order was taken with water on the table within 2 minutes. We picked up our stuff walked next door to Gyenari's and had a good time.

Take if from me, skip Rush Street and go straight to Gyenari's, the waiters are attentive and polite. The food is good and they have a nice assortment of specialty drinks.
